- Abstract : The antibacterial performance of carbon dots is correlated with their photoexcited state properties for mechanistic elucidation. Abstract : This study investigated the photo-activated antibacterial function of a series of specifically prepared carbon dots with 2, 2′-(ethylenedioxy)bis(ethylamine) as the surface functionalization molecule (EDA-CDots), whose fluorescence quantum yields ( Φ F ) ranged from 7.5% to 27%. The results revealed that the effectiveness of CDots' photo-activated bactericidal function was correlated with their observed Φ F values. The antimicrobial activities of these EDA-CDots against both Gram negative and Gram positive model bacterial species ( E. coli and Bacillus subtilis, respectively) were also evaluated under conditions of varying other experimental parameters including dot concentrations and treatment times. Optimization of the bactericidal effect of the EDA-CDots by a combination of the selected Φ F, concentration and treatment time was explored, and mechanistic implications of the results are discussed.
